你查询的IP:[118.242.49.229]  地理位置:中国–上海–上海上海翰威信息科技有限公司

最新查询203.192.73.37 122.224.42.213 218.104.159.110 121.224.179.48 166.111.147.113 122.240.88.224 119.58.227.34 58.82.88.189 124.172.31.208 118.242.49.229 210.5.182.118 220.234.233.185 125.215.224.237 202.90.16.151 162.105.86.128 124.40.128.144 122.44.64.122 203.192.9.204 202.38.146.21 116.58.128.70 117.72.24.14 117.48.202.171 119.2.226.209 116.244.103.157 202.46.32.0 202.158.160.255 202.60.112.55 119.96.65.53 116.58.208.45 118.248.68.177 220.154.149.242